What Will It Cost to Attend UHV?

Cost of Attendance

The cost of attendance (COA) is not the bill you receive from the University of Houston–Victoria each semester. Instead, it’s the estimated amount you will pay to attend the college each year. It includes:

  • Tuition and fees
  • Room and board
  • Allowance for books and supplies
  • Transportation
  • Loan fees
  • Miscellaneous Personal Expenses

A Request to Change the COA form may be submitted to include other expenses like an allowance to buy a personal computer, pay dependent care, disability-related costs, or study abroad.

If you’re trying to budget for the upcoming school year, check out the COA in the table below. It shows estimated expenses for full-time graduate and undergraduate students. Your actual cost of attendance will vary based on the number of credit hours you register for, your residency status, housing choice, and lifestyle.

*International Students

International students are who are in the U.S. under non-immigrant F and J visa. If you are on other non-immigrant visa statuses (A visa, H, L and others) you may be eligible for TAFSA aid if you do meet the minimum requirements.  Students on Refugee and Asylee are not considered as international students. 

International students on non-immigrant visa statuses are not eligible to apply for Federal Financial Aid. Students on F and J visa can apply to scholarships available through the International Programs Scholarships page.

Definitions:

Tuition & Fees — The average cost of tuition and fees for an undergraduate student taking 30 hours per year, a graduate student taking 18 hours per year, and the MBA Fast Track student taking 12 hours per year.  Actual costs vary depending on your degree or certificate program.

Books — Annual average cost of books and supplies for a typical student.

Room & Board — Estimate of what it costs to live on campus at the University of Houston–Victoria, with parents or off campus.

Transportation — Estimate of what it costs to get to and from class.

Personal Expenses — Estimate for living expenses while enrolled at UHV annually. Actual expenses will vary.

Loan Fees - Estimate of average required loan origination fees 

Tools for Figuring Cost of Attendance and Aid Eligibility

Net Price Calculator

Estimate the Cost of Attendance and your financial aid eligibility for attending UHV and other public and private universities in Texas using the Net Price Calculator. It’s a tool developed by the Texas Higher Education Coordinating Board to help you understand the costs of attending college in the state of Texas.

Cost of attendance and award estimates are based on a first-time, full-time freshman. The calculator should not be used as the primary means for selecting a school.

Financial Aid Estimator

Use the Financial Aid Estimator to learn about the types and amounts of aid you may be eligible for at UHV.

Financial Aid Shopping Sheet

The Financial Aid Shopping Sheet helps students understand their educational costs and the aid offered to meet the costs.  The standard format helps students compare the costs and aid offered at UHV and different schools.  Students can view their shopping sheet in the myUHV Financial Aid > View Financial Aid section.
